Sean Maley has studied Sports Massage, Remedial Therapy, Lower Limb Biomechanics, Joint Manipulation and Ultrasound Therapy. He has worked with some of the worlds top athletes providing treatment at a number of events such as the Great North Run.

Having been a runner for over 25 years and with a strong interest in all sports Sean has helped many people achieve their goals by aiding recovery from injuries and maintain peak fitness.

The treatment provided can help anyone whether involved in sport or just in need of general relaxation overcome muscular pain and ultimately prevent further problems.
